Sagae Sakuranbo Marathon

Held in the cherry-growing heartland of Yamagata Prefecture, the Sagae Sakuranbo Marathon is one of northern Japanโ€™s most charming early-summer road races. Taking place in the city of Sagae, the event celebrates the regionโ€™s famous sakuranbo (cherries) and combines competitive running with the warm hospitality for which rural Japan is known. Runners pass through scenic countryside, orchards, and residential neighborhoods while enjoying views of the surrounding mountains and agricultural landscape that have made the area one of Japanโ€™s premier fruit-producing regions.

The race attracts participants ranging from serious club runners chasing personal bests to families and recreational runners looking to experience a uniquely Japanese local marathon. The event is especially popular because it coincides with cherry season, giving visitors an opportunity to combine racing with sightseeing, local food, and fruit-picking experiences throughout the region. Over its long history, the race has become a signature sporting event for Sagae and a showcase for the cityโ€™s community spirit and agricultural heritage. Recent editions have drawn several thousand participants, making it one of the larger regional road races in the Tohoku region.
